Skip to main content
duolingo.com

duolingo.com

https://duolingo.com

Last scanned Jun 22, 2026

duolingo.com received a strong 76 out of 100 in its WCAG 2.2 accessibility review conducted on June 22, 2026. The review found 4 distinct accessibility violations totalling 1075 instances, including 52 critical, 1005 serious, 18 moderate issues. The most pressing issues include insufficient colour contrast (WCAG 1.4.3), 1005 instances; images missing alternative text (WCAG 1.1.1), 42 instances; and heading levels skipped (WCAG 1.3.1), 18 instances. The assessment covered 10 pages across 55 unique page templates. The site relies on OneTrust as its consent management platform with Google Consent Mode v2, but does not implement IAB TCF v2.3. 142 third-party requests were detected from 9 vendors.

Passiro WCAG AA

duolingo.com

Scan complete

critical52
serious1005
moderate18
minor0
10 pages scanned Jun 22, 2026
Claim & unlock

Key Accessibility Issues

1075 violations found across 4 rules — 52 critical, 1005 serious, 18 moderate, 0 minor

critical

Ensures <meta name="viewport"> does not disable text scaling and zooming

WCAG 1.4.4 · 10 instances found

Cookie Consent & Compliance

duolingo.com relies on OneTrust as its consent management platform. The site does not implement IAB TCF v2.3, which means consent signals are not standardised for programmatic advertising vendors. Learn about cookie consent requirements.

✓ CMP: OneTrust IAB TCF v2.3 Google Consent Mode v2

Get free cookie consent for duolingo.com — including IAB TCF v2.3 and Google Consent Mode v2.

Set up free consent →

Third-Party Trackers

142 requests detected from 9 vendors — Google LLC, Amazon, Google, UNPKG, Volentio JSD...

Analytics

20

Marketing

2

Necessary

34

Functional

0

Other

0

Vendor Category Type Domain
Google LLC Analytics script www.googletagmanager.com
Amazon Essential script d35aaqx5ub95lt.cloudfront.net
Google Essential script i.ytimg.com
Google Essential script www.gstatic.com
Google Essential script yt3.ggpht.com
Google Essential script jnn-pa.googleapis.com
UNPKG Essential script unpkg.com
Volentio JSD Essential script cdn.jsdelivr.net
Google LLC Marketing iframe www.youtube.com
Cloudflare Inc. Necessary script cdnjs.cloudflare.com
Google LLC Necessary script fonts.gstatic.com
OneTrust LLC Necessary script cdn.cookielaw.org
Google Other script region1.google-analytics.com
Google Other script www.google-analytics.com
Google Other script www.recaptcha.net
Google Other script ad.doubleclick.net
Google Other script googleads.g.doubleclick.net
OneTrust Other script geolocation.onetrust.com
Microsoft Social script media.licdn.com

Cookies

18 cookies detected — 0 necessary, 6 analytics, 0 marketing

Total

18

Necessary

0

Functional

1

Analytics

6

Marketing

0

Unknown

11

Filter by category
Name Domain Category Provider Expiry Secure HttpOnly Party
_ga .duolingo.com Analytics Google Analytics 1.1 yr 1st
_gat_gtag_UA_21595814_15 .duolingo.com Analytics Google Analytics Expired 1st
_ga_HGQ44MW2G4 .duolingo.com Analytics Google Analytics 1.1 yr 1st
_ga_M7TFDFVXWN .duolingo.com Analytics Google Analytics 1.1 yr 1st
_gcl_au .duolingo.com Analytics Google Analytics 88 d 1st
_gid .duolingo.com Analytics Google Analytics Expired 1st
lang .duolingo.com Functional Language 363 d 1st
AWSALB www.duolingo.com Unknown 5 d 1st
AWSALBCORS www.duolingo.com Unknown 5 d 1st
g_state www.duolingo.com Unknown 178 d 1st
initial_referrer .duolingo.com Unknown 363 d 1st
logged_out_uuid .duolingo.com Unknown 363 d 1st
lp .duolingo.com Unknown 363 d 1st
lr .duolingo.com Unknown 363 d 1st
lu .duolingo.com Unknown 363 d 1st
OptanonConsent .duolingo.com Unknown 178 d 1st
tsl .duolingo.com Unknown 363 d 1st
wuuid www.duolingo.com Unknown Session 1st

Is duolingo.com your website?

We discovered 56 pages on duolingo.com — this report scanned a structural sample. Claim it to unlock the complete accessibility & cookie report across all 56 pages.

Claim it to unlock detailed issue reports, AI-powered fix suggestions, a compliance badge for your footer, and continuous EAA monitoring.